How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 45373?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 45373 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,273 | $700 | $2,046 |
| 45373 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,432 | $725 | $2,586 |
| 45373 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,605 | $1,200 | $2,182 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 2 Bedroom the 45373 ZIP Code Apartments
How much is the average rent for a 2 Bedroom 45373 Apartment?
The average rent for a 2 Bedroom Apartment in 45373 is $1,432.
What is the largest available 2 Bedroom 45373 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in 45373 is a 1,366 square feet unit starting from $1,925 at The Seasons Residences.
